cot Definition


Dictionary Home » Words Starting with C » cosmo- ... couldn't » cot


cot1
noun
    1. A small bed with high, barred sides for a child.
    2. A portable bed.
    3. naut.
      A bed like a hammock.
    (Anglo-Indian)
    4. A light bedstead.
Etymology: 17c: from Hindi khat bedstead.





cot2
noun
    1. poetic
      A cottage.
    2. A shortened form of cote.
      Example: dovecot
Etymology: Anglo-Saxon.





cot3
abbreviation
    1. Cotangent.




cotangent
noun
    1. trig.
      For a given angle in a right-angled triangle: a function (noun 4) that is the ratio of the length of the side adjacent to the angle under consideration, to the length of the side opposite it; the reciprocal of the tangent of an angle.
Etymology: 17c: from co- short for complement 4 + tangent.
